Guide Price £700,000-£735,000. A beautifully presented recently refurbished three bedroom, semi detached Victorian home with rarely available off street parking, sold chain free.
Spanning 1,306 sq. Ft the property briefly comprises; a large (18'6x15'6) welcoming front reception room with bay window. There is a second versatile reception/ dining room from which you have access to the garden and to the rear is the modern, extended kitchen with built in appliances. The garden is paved and low maintenance and there is off street parking for multiple cars.
Upstairs offers three generously sized bedrooms, the master measuring 18'2x13'11 and further benefiting from built in wardrobes in addition to a second double bedroom and a handy third bedroom/ study. Finally is the tasteful and newly fitted family bathroom.
The property is sold with no onward chain and your earliest viewing is highly recommended.
Dupree Road is conveniently located just 300 metres from Westcombe Park Station and 1.3 miles from North Greenwich Jubilee line. Greenwich Park is just 0.8 miles away and the recently established shopping and entertainment peninsula of North Greenwich/Charlton is a few minutes’ walk with a new Marks and Spencer, Sainsbury's, ikea, many restaurants and the O2. The new Elizabeth Line (Crossrail) is also within close proximity.
